Dana White says the FOX deal is exactly what he's always wanted
Posted on August 18, 2011, 05:31 PM by Joey SantosusUFC President Dana White, who was in attendance today for a special press conference in Los Angeles, California to announce the promotion's landmark deal with the FOX network, shares his thoughts on the partnership and discusses details surrounding the new programming schedule. White says he's "beyond happy" and describes the deal as exactly what he's always wanted.
Dana White
"It's hard to put into words - this is the right deal. We've been working for this for so long and it's hard to describe how I feel. Im beyond happy. This is the network I always wanted... This deal is literally the deal that I always wanted. It'll be four big fights a year on big Fox, the network. The Ultimate Fighter Live now going on FX. We'll do six Fight Nights with FX and Prime Time will be on FX also. Then, from Unleashed, prelims, and all of our other programming will be spread throughout the rest of the Fox networks."
